47 /**
48 * ata_scsi_timed_out - SCSI layer time out callback
49 * @cmd: timed out SCSI command
50 *
51 * Handles SCSI layer timeout. We race with normal completion of
52 * the qc for @cmd. If the qc is already gone, we lose and let
53 * the scsi command finish (EH_HANDLED). Otherwise, the qc has
54 * timed out and EH should be invoked. Prevent ata_qc_complete()
55 * from finishing it by setting EH_SCHEDULED and return
56 * EH_NOT_HANDLED.
57 *
58 * LOCKING:
59 * Called from timer context
60 *
61 * RETURNS:
62 * EH_HANDLED or EH_NOT_HANDLED
63 */
64 enum scsi_eh_timer_return ata_scsi_timed_out(struct scsi_cmnd *cmd)
65 {
66 struct Scsi_Host *host = cmd->device->host;
67 struct ata_port *ap = ata_shost_to_port(host);
68 unsigned long flags;
69 struct ata_queued_cmd *qc;
70 enum scsi_eh_timer_return ret = EH_HANDLED;
71
72 DPRINTK("ENTER\n");
73
74 spin_lock_irqsave(&ap->host_set->lock, flags);
75 qc = ata_qc_from_tag(ap, ap->active_tag);
76 if (qc) {
77 WARN_ON(qc->scsicmd != cmd);
78 qc->flags |= ATA_QCFLAG_EH_SCHEDULED;
79 qc->err_mask |= AC_ERR_TIMEOUT;
80 ret = EH_NOT_HANDLED;
81 }
82 spin_unlock_irqrestore(&ap->host_set->lock, flags);
83
84 DPRINTK("EXIT, ret=%d\n", ret);
85 return ret;
86 }

120
121 /**
122 * ata_qc_timeout - Handle timeout of queued command
123 * @qc: Command that timed out
124 *
125 * Some part of the kernel (currently, only the SCSI layer)
126 * has noticed that the active command on port @ap has not
127 * completed after a specified length of time. Handle this
128 * condition by disabling DMA (if necessary) and completing
129 * transactions, with error if necessary.
130 *
131 * This also handles the case of the "lost interrupt", where
132 * for some reason (possibly hardware bug, possibly driver bug)
133 * an interrupt was not delivered to the driver, even though the
134 * transaction completed successfully.
135 *
136 * LOCKING:
137 * Inherited from SCSI layer (none, can sleep)
138 */
139 static void ata_qc_timeout(struct ata_queued_cmd *qc)
140 {
141 struct ata_port *ap = qc->ap;
142 struct ata_host_set *host_set = ap->host_set;
143 u8 host_stat = 0, drv_stat;
144 unsigned long flags;
145
146 DPRINTK("ENTER\n");
147
148 ap->hsm_task_state = HSM_ST_IDLE;
149
150 spin_lock_irqsave(&host_set->lock, flags);
151
152 switch (qc->tf.protocol) {
153
154 case ATA_PROT_DMA:
155 case ATA_PROT_ATAPI_DMA:
156 host_stat = ap->ops->bmdma_status(ap);
157
158 /* before we do anything else, clear DMA-Start bit */
159 ap->ops->bmdma_stop(qc);
160
161 /* fall through */
162
163 default:
164 ata_altstatus(ap);
165 drv_stat = ata_chk_status(ap);
166
167 /* ack bmdma irq events */
168 ap->ops->irq_clear(ap);
169
170 printk(KERN_ERR "ata%u: command 0x%x timeout, stat 0x%x host_stat 0x%x\n",
171 ap->id, qc->tf.command, drv_stat, host_stat);
172
173 /* complete taskfile transaction */
174 qc->err_mask |= ac_err_mask(drv_stat);
175 break;
176 }
177
178 spin_unlock_irqrestore(&host_set->lock, flags);
179
180 ata_eh_qc_complete(qc);
181
182 DPRINTK("EXIT\n");
183 }

231
232 /**
233 * ata_eh_qc_complete - Complete an active ATA command from EH
234 * @qc: Command to complete
235 *
236 * Indicate to the mid and upper layers that an ATA command has
237 * completed. To be used from EH.
238 */
239 void ata_eh_qc_complete(struct ata_queued_cmd *qc)
240 {
241 struct scsi_cmnd *scmd = qc->scsicmd;
242 scmd->retries = scmd->allowed;
243 __ata_eh_qc_complete(qc);
244 }
245
246 /**
247 * ata_eh_qc_retry - Tell midlayer to retry an ATA command after EH
248 * @qc: Command to retry
249 *
250 * Indicate to the mid and upper layers that an ATA command
251 * should be retried. To be used from EH.
252 *
253 * SCSI midlayer limits the number of retries to scmd->allowed.
254 * scmd->retries is decremented for commands which get retried
255 * due to unrelated failures (qc->err_mask is zero).
256 */
257 void ata_eh_qc_retry(struct ata_queued_cmd *qc)
258 {
259 struct scsi_cmnd *scmd = qc->scsicmd;
260 if (!qc->err_mask && scmd->retries)
261 scmd->retries--;
262 __ata_eh_qc_complete(qc);
263 }
